观察者模式在游戏主机中的应用十分广泛。通过将游戏状态的变化转化为事件,并使用订阅者模式来接收和处理这些事件,游戏主机可以实现更加高效和灵活的交互方式。观察者模式还可以用于实现游戏中的各种功能,例如任务系统、成就系统等。通过将这些功能作为事件传递给订阅者,游戏主机可以轻松地实现各种复杂的逻辑。观察者模式是游戏主机开发中不可或缺的一部分,它可以帮助开发者更好地组织和管理代码,提高游戏的可玩性和用户体验。
在游戏主机技术的发展中,设计模式扮演着重要的角色,观察者模式是一种常用的设计模式,它提供了一种在对象之间定义一对多的依赖关系,并使当一个对象的状态发生改变时,所有依赖于它的对象都会得到通知并自动更新状态,这种模式在游戏主机的许多方面都有应用,它可以用于实现网络同步,当玩家的行动改变服务器上的数据时,服务器可以自动将这些改变广播给所有其他玩家,观察者模式还可以用于实现游戏逻辑的自动化,当某个游戏事件触发时,所有相关的脚本都可以自动执行,作为一名主机评测专家,我将会深入研究和分析观察者模式在游戏主机中的应用,以帮助读者更好地理解和利用这种模式。